Need some blade speed recomendations for the DW788 with various blades and types of wood? I'm still trying different combinations on this new to me saw and making a lot of sawdust. I know a lot of my problem is just more practice. It's been said "Practice makes Perfect" but I've learned that "Perfect Practice makes Perfect". Thanks in advance for your advise!

Hey Bill, My advice is simple. Start with a medium speed. If you can't control the workpiece, slow it down. if you feel like it's going slow, speed it up. Adjust till it feels comfortable. Its all a matter of how it feels to you.
